In Character[]

Smart and intelligent, Sheridon Rayner had always disclosed a smart mind with a sharp sense of the world surrounding him as from his youngest age. Precocious in his maturity, he always believed that the values embodied in the Empire were the only right one in the galaxy. Not evil per se, he always does and fights for what he sincerly thinks is the right way. Mischevious and manipulative when needed, he doesn't hesitate to do many things if that can lead to the galaxy becoming a better place as the Empire retrieves his lost glory.

Despite a seriousness he never departs himself from during his work, the Grand Moff can nevertheless shows a consistent sense of humour - very dry and even dark at times - when in more private settings. An other of his trademarks that doesn't really belong to the public persona, is his habit of discussing important Imperial matters during fencing sessions with his wife Empress Tatiana Renkl-Rayner.

Biography[]

Background[]

Childhood in the Dawn of the Empire[]

Born in a very Palpatine-supporting family, Sheridon had always heard about how the Supreme Chancelor - then Emperor - was a brilliant politician. As a child, he always remembered hearing how Palpatine was the only way out of the rampant corruption that gangrened the Republic. Once the civil war started, his family worked without hesitation to help the new political system to achieve as much as possible. Despite only spending very little time with his family as from his sixth birthday, Sheridon had always been bound to see non Imperial followers as the ennemy, and as narrow minded people.

Education in Politics and business[]

Sheridon spent most of his childhood and early teenage years in boarding school on Bastion, almost as from the moment the Galactic War began. Graduating at seventeen, he had already displayed a great interest for anything business and politics related, which naturally came to him given both his parental influences. Moving back to the Core World, he registered at the University of Coruscant, where he spent five years and earned two degrees in political studies, with a minor in cultural ones.

After that first formation, Sheridon was given an opportunity to join the Corulag University of Ecomomics. There he met Tatiana Renkl as they both arrived on Corulag in the same year, though she was entering the Imperial Military Academy. At nineteen, Tatiana was at her most hot headed stage, and in her more violent years, which didn't lead the two young imperials to ever get along, and basically spent each of the times they had the bad luck to stumble into each other. For the two years Sheridon spent on Corulag, it happened a few times, since Tatiana's former senatorial education made her being the usual liaison student officer between both Academic establishments. As for Sheridon, being one of the top students, he had been elected representant of his own course. Both Sheridon and Tatiana were mostly good at hating each other, despite always doing their duty when on officialy time, though the little interaction during their off time was knows to be disastrous and orageous.

Serving the Empire... And rebuilding it.[]

Beginning to actually work in politics full time towards the end of the civil war, and its immediate aftermath, Sheridon saw Palpatine's fall as a result of what he will later consider as the major flaw of the original incarnation of the Empire: Force Users and the cult aspect of it. That opinion about Palpatine and why the Empire lost the war against a pitiful band of rebels, turned out to be the one and only - though serious - disagreement between Sheridon and his father, until the death of the elder Rayner.

Nevertheless, Sheridon always remained truthful to the Empire that he had always served, even if he was aware that most of the leaders following Palpatine were mere puppets that couldn't make the faction regain its lost glory. Yet, he didn't desert and worked in shadows whenever needed, taking the public stage when there was a good reason to. Steadily, he earned a reputation of a very skilled politician, which, added to very good connections in other branches of the faction, helped him reach the highest rank possible : Emperor, Political Leader of The Sovereign Galactic Empire.

The new Emperor[]

Driven by the will to turn the Empire into the glorious and righteous faction it once was, Sheridon also relied on the cooperation between the various branches to make it shine again. Trusting the two other members of the Imperial Triumvirate - Tatiana Renkl and Celcia Verdelet - he didn't lose time in useless pondering before deciding upon new laws that would only help refining the Empire and securing people in the galaxy about how Imperials could bring peace and justice back in it. One of the verry first announcements he did at the Coruscanti Senate already brought controversy in the ennemy's ranks, since the Imperial Legislation Act. Not only re-inforced the human superiority proned by the Empire, but it also brought Rayner's personal touch that drew a line with Palpatine: Force users were now declared bannished from Imperial territories, no matter which affiliation they served.

Failed Coup and Coma[]

One day, a coup was attempted against the Imperial leadership, and where Celcia and Tatiana remained mostly unharmed, Sheridon was barely kept alive and has remained in a coma for the last few months. Those events led his wife Tatiana Renkl-Rayner- both Imperials having tied the knot a few weeks prior due to Tatiana's unexpected pregnancy - to take his position as Imperial Political leader.

Family[]

The Rayner bloodline has been a wealthy and semi aristocractic family of Bastion, whose participation to the galactic political life goes back to a couple of centuries ago, as they grew closer to the Bastion government as time passed. Most of them worked either as ambassadors or as senators. Sheridon's father, Markus, was acting as the Senator of Bastion when Palpatine was elected Supreme Chancelor. A great supporter of the one who would later become the galactic Emperor, ??? was once contacted to get Bastion to join the Separatists, but he always refused, believing that Palpatine would eventually do the right thing to put the Republic back on tracks.

A few years before the Empire was established, Markus married Ivanova Garbaldi, the only daughter of the CEO of the Garbaldi Corporation, a powerful shipyard owner of Gyndine. Both Rayner and Garbaldi families sharing the same values believed that such an union would be favorable power and finance wise for them. A dozen of years younger than her husband, Ivanova gave birth to Sheridon only about three years before the rise of the Empire.

Sheridon's sister, Marian, was born twenty two years later, in the aftermath of the Civil War. She was living between Bastion and Gyndine with her their parents, while Sheridon was spending most of his time on Bastion, working with the Imperial Remnants. Markus and Ivanova got killed during a stay in the Garbaldi property during the combats ending with the planet joining the New Republic. Thankfully Marian was visiting her brother for once, and after most of the Garbaldi family was wiped out during the conflict, Sheridon sent her to boarding school on Coruscant, where she spent almost all of her life between eight and twenty, age at which she returned to Bastion to work for the Empire.

In his early twenties, one of Sheridon's flings turned him into a father, though he never learnt about it. His former partner - Laska Santurus - gave birth to Jerin, who years after became an Imperial Moff, working as Sheridon's second, once he got to the rank of Grand Moff and political leader of the Sovereign Galactic Empire. Neither of them have any idea that they are related to one another.

Sheridon's only long term relation, despite being on and off since it started about fifteen years ago, is with the current Political Imperial leader, Empress Tatiana Renkl-Rayner. The relationship was only made public when they got married a few months back.

Rank and Abilities[]

One of the greatest strengths of the Grand Moff is his dual education in both politics and economics, which made him develop a sharp sense of business. Such an asset proves to be particularly crucial when picking on allies or choosing a planet to take over in relation with both Intel and Military.

Since his early years in politics, Rayner has also displayed very efficient speech skills, that made a striking orator of him, which comes to use more often than not for a political leader, either for motivating the Imperial ranks or to win over important negociations.

Though he never had any military training, the Grand Moff has practiced high level fencing for most of his life, originally to his mother's wishes, as it was a tradition in the Garbaldly family. Up to that date, Sheridon still practices the art of fencing everyday.
